Who are the stars of the show?
The 2025 Rock & Roll Hall of Fame class is a diverse and talented bunch. In the performer category, we have Bad Company, Chubby Checker, Joe Cocker, Cyndi Lauper, Outkast, Soundgarden, and the White Stripes. Salt-N-Pepa and Warren Zevon will be inducted for their musical influence, while Thom Bell, Nicky Hopkins, and Carol Kaye are recognized for musical excellence.
Unfortunately, Bad Company's Paul Rodgers won't be attending due to health reasons, but the show must go on!
And let's not forget the prestigious Ahmet Ertegun Award, which honors those behind the scenes. This year, record executive Lenny Waronker will join the ranks of previous awardees like Suzanne de Passe and Jon Landau.
And the special guests are...
The Rock & Roll Hall of Fame Foundation has kept us on our toes, revealing only a few names of the performers and presenters. Elton John, Doja Cat, and Olivia Rodrigo will grace the stage, but the inductees they'll be honoring remain a mystery, leaving fans guessing.
The list of guests has grown, with Chappell Roan, The Killers, and others joining the lineup. It's been reported that Roan will induct Lauper, Donald Glover will induct Outkast, and John will pay tribute to the late Brian Wilson of the Beach Boys.
